已掉线,重新登录

首页 > 绿虎论坛 > 历史版块 > 编程 > PHP > 讨论/求助

标题: 老虎,来谈谈你的网页压缩

作者: @Ta

时间: 2011-10-05

点击: 3245

暂且不谈压浏。
 你的服务器把网页压缩成gz,发给NET接入点的Q浏,它就能自动解压?我刚才做了一个测试,把手机腾迅网的首页文件压缩成GZ,压缩后大小为4K,传到空间,用Q浏WAP接入访问(在这里:0gan.co.cc/wap/temp.wml),进度显示4K并停止接收,显示空白页面!用NET接入也是这样!难道老虎用PHP控制了MRP,不可能吧!还是…? 

[隐藏样式|查看源码]


『回复列表(8|隐藏机器人聊天)』

1. 不一样吧
(/@Ta/2011-10-05 09:31//)

2. 用正则匹配
(/@Ta/2011-10-05 09:45//)

3. 匹配发生在浏览器之前!
(/@Ta/2011-10-05 10:05//)

4. 会不会先发给php解压完了再送到浏览器呢?
(/@Ta/2011-10-05 12:08//)

5. 那压缩不就失去意义喽。还增加服务器负担,减慢访问速度。
(/@Ta/2011-10-05 12:16//)

6. 完全不明白??
(/@Ta/2011-10-05 14:30//)

7. 你错了,浏览器需要根据头信息来判断是否使用了gz而且头信息中有说明原内容长度,所以浏览器才能理解并执行解压。头信息例子:header('Content-Encoding: gzip'); header('Vary: Accept-Encoding'); header('Content-Length: '.strlen($content));
(/@Ta/2012-05-05 13:47//)

8. 续:你的0gan.co.cc/wap/temp.wml是一个静态文件,自然不能发出头信息,所以浏览器就无法理解了
(/@Ta/2012-05-05 13:52//)

回复需要登录

8月14日 07:14 星期四

本站由hu60wap6驱动

备案号: 京ICP备18041936号-1